    Have you heard of the Elam Ending? They used it in the ASG the last couple years and have used it in The Basketball Tournament as well. It's great.

    In TBT, they play the first 3 1/2 quarters like normal and then with 5 minutes left, they turn the clock off. They add a certain number of points to the winning teams score and that's the target score. Then the first to reach that score wins. So it pretty much eliminates fouling at the end. Obviously a blowout is still going to be a blowout but close games are way better that way.
